Severn Valley Railway (SVR) is on the 2024 shortlists for three categories in the prestigious (HRA) :

  • Diesel and Electric Locomotion: SVR diesel events team has been shortlisted for the two 2023 gala events celebrating fifty years of main line diesel preservation, the Spring Diesel Gala and the Autumn Diesel Bash.
  • The Morgan award for Rolling Stock Preservation; SVR has been shortlisted for the of LMS carriage 24617
  • Team of the year: the Alliance, based at the SVR, was nominated in recognition of its having provided locomotives for one hundred main line rail tours, and has now made the shortlist.

The Severn Valley Railway is a standard gauge heritage railway located in the counties of and Worcestershire.

The Heritage Railway Association awards are held every year, and the HRA will announce this year's 2024 winners will at a gala dinner in on Saturday 10 February.

Managing director Gus Dunster said, “We're delighted we're shortlisted in not one, but three categories. These awards recognise the work of heritage railways all over the country, and competition is extremely strong. To be this strongly represented this year at the awards is a testament to the superb team spirit and skills that exist at the SVR.”
